According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 5 reports of Tachypnoea have been filed in association with LEVALBUTEROL (Levalbuterol tartrate HFA inhalation). This represents 0.4% of all adverse event reports for LEVALBUTEROL.

How Dangerous Is Tachypnoea From LEVALBUTEROL?
Of the 5 reports, 1 (20.0%) resulted in death, 2 (40.0%) required hospitalization.
Is Tachypnoea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for LEVALBUTEROL. However, 5 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
